    THOR!! God of Thunder!!!



    After Iron Man worked out so well, I wanted to work out the rest of the original Avengers lineup. I always wanted Thor to look a lot more Viking and less superhero-y. After reading the Hellboy book Bones of Giants in which the body of Thor and his hammer were found, I really liked the idea of the Norse Gods being taller than us mere mortals. He's built up on a 12 inch figure from Big Lots, with the legs cut down a bit to give him better proportions, lots of pleather for the costume, helmet and belt from some 1/6th historical figure, and Mjolnir is sculpted with a wood and pleather handle and sort of modeled after Mignola's from Bones of Giants. Cape from a FC Scarlet Witch.




    And a couple groups shots so far. The first one came out freaky, not sure how I did it.





    Next up hopefully is Doc Banner, who should make Thor look short.
